About Denise Baratti-Mayer

Denise Baratti-Mayer is a scholar working on Periodontics, Pharmacy and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, having authored 20 papers that have together received 494 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include HIV/AIDS oral health manifestations (17 papers), Oral Health Pathology and Treatment (14 papers) and Oral and gingival health research (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Periodontics (347 citations), Pharmacy (234 citations) and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health (396 citations). Denise Baratti-Mayer has collaborated with scholars based in Switzerland, United States and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Didier Pittet, Klaas W. Marck, Jacques Schrenzel, Ignacio Bolívar, Denys Montandon, Stéphane Hugonnet, A. Jaquinet, Brigitte Pittet, Andrea Mombelli and Brigitte Pittet‐Cuénod. Their work appears in journals such as Applied and Environmental Microbiology, The Lancet Infectious Diseases and International Journal of Environmental Research and Public Health.
